Police today (Saturday) issued an appeal for information about a Hatfield robbery - in which one of the attackers was wearing a skeleton mask.
The 20-year-old victim was punched and kicked by three men, who took his wallet and phone before running off.
It happened at 4am on March 13 in Albatross Way.
The victim was left with slight injuries after the ordeal.
The attackers are described as men who were wearing dark clothing. One was wearing a skeleton mask.
Anyone with information about what happened should contact PC Matthew Vincenti via the Herts police non-emergency number, 101 quoting crime reference number B2/14/826.
